I received my bachelor of art's in bacteriology from the University of
California at Davis in 1984 and began a varied career in research which
has included working with molecular biology, insect cell culture, protein chemistry
and pathology for the biotechnology industry and for grant funded
research positions. I took a year away from research to travel. I
worked as crew on a boat across the Pacific Ocean from Mexico to New
Zealand and then I spent some time in Japan. In 1993 I earned a
professional clear secondary level teaching credential in Life Science
and Chemistry from Sonoma State University and taught for 2 years in
Sonoma County. In 1994 I
returned to research and did a short stint in Marine Biology working with
Chinook salmon.
I have been a staff research associate for the Jepson Curator, Dr. Bruce Baldwin, since 1995. I am responsible for all stages of providing data for phylogenetic analysis: DNA extraction, PCR amplification, automated sequencing, and data organization. I manage the herbaria molecular laboratory and train graduate students and postdoctoral researchers in our molecular techniques and other protocols pertinent to phylogenetic research.
